X.4383 - GOSHAWKAero EngineCodename for 20HP Car / Aero Engine after KestrelAero Engine DYNAMO.- ALTERATION TO POSITION OF X4383
MAIN BRUSHES.

We have made an extensive series of careful
tests on the performance of the GoshawkAero EngineCodename for 20HP Car / Aero Engine after KestrelAero Engine dynamo with varying
main brush position. In each position the control brush
has been varied so as to give maximum output consistent
with a given degree of heating, and satisfactory commutation.
This has been done not only on the standard machines but on
a machine with reduced gauge of field winding.

The result is that we now definitely require an
alteration to the main brush position by which they are
retarded 7° from their present position.

The present standard position corresponds to a
retard of 2° from the no load neutral position, and the amount
of retard we find to be best for output and commutation is
9°. This implies that the main brushes require to be
moved round 7° in the direction of rotation, or the commutator
to be moved this amount in the opposite direction. It is
not suitable to allow a retard as suggested of a whole
commutator segment, as this amounts to 12.4° and is too much.

This alteration should be put through at the
earliest possible moment, as we have proved very carefully
and definitely that it is correct. The range allowed
for the control brush will not need to be altered relatively
as we have proved that this same range will give all the
